> In unstable, libmail-java depends on libactivation-java version 1.2.0-1, > which includes com.sun.activation#javax.activation;1.2.0 . > > However, in Maven com.sun.mail#javax.mail;1.6.1 depends on > javax.activation#activation;1.1 , see: > > http://repo.maven.apache.org/maven2/com/sun/mail/javax.mail/1.6.1/javax.mail-1.6.1.pom > > If not fixed, this will cause problems when one uses /usr/share/maven-repo > for dependency resolution. In Debian the poms installed under /usr/share/maven-repo are rewritten to point to the right dependency versions. For example the pom for com.sun.mail:javax.mail (/usr/share/maven-repo/com/sun/mail/javax.mail/1.6.1/javax.mail-1.6.1.pom) declares this dependency: <dependency> <groupId>javax.activation</groupId> <artifactId>activation</artifactId> <version>debian</version> </dependency> The version 'debian' here stands for the latest version available (i.e. 1.2.0 currently). So the poms in /usr/share/maven-repo are consistent and safe using. Emmanuel Bourg
